The Housing Support program pays for room and board for seniors and adults with disabilities who have low incomes. The program aims to reduce and prevent people from living in institutions or becoming homeless.
- Can apply at www.mnbenefits.mn.gov

Provides comprehensive diagnostic and therapy services for a wide range of communication disorders across all age groups. Services are provided both on and off campus.
- Summer Speech-Language Clinic for 4 - 5 year old children
- Minnesota State University Mankato Aphasia Group
- Minnesota Stroke Association Adult Aphasia Group, Twin Cities
- National Stuttering Association Group
- Mankato Area Spasmodic Dysphonia Group: 90-minute meetings are held every two months at Minnesota State University, Mankato; functions of the group are support, education, and social opportunities.

Provides diagnostic evaluation and therapy services to children and adults with communication disorders. Services are provided by graduate and undergraduate students who are working toward a Masters Degree in Speech-Language Pathology and/or Audiology. Student clinicians and Graduate Interns are supervised by Faculty members of the Department of Speech, Hearing and Rehabilitation Services (SHRS).
Speech and Language Services for:
- Language Delay
- Language/Learning based problems
- Articulation/Phonological Disorders
- Fluency Disorders
- Voice Disorders
- Neurogenic Disorders: Aphasia, Apraxia, Dysarthria
- Traumatic Brain Injury (TBI)
- Accent/Dialect
